Numbers 27:11 Meaning and Commentary

Numbers 27:11

And if his father have no brethren
Nor any descending from them:

then ye shall give his inheritance unto his kinsman that is next to him
of his family:
that is nearest of kin to him, though ever so remote; that is, of his father's family, not his mother's, which was no family:

and he shall possess it:
here the Jews have a saying, that an Israelite is never without heirs F25:

and it shall be unto the children of Israel a statute of judgment;
a judicial law, that should ever remain firm, and sure, and unalterable:

as the Lord commanded Moses;
and therefore no man could dispose of his estate or inheritance by will, otherwise than is set forth by this command.


FOOTNOTES:

F25 Maimon. Hilchot Nechalot, c. 1. sect. 3.
